Real Estate Photos Cost In Miami: Pricing And Factors

Overview of Real Estate Photography Pricing

Real estate photography serves as a crucial component in marketing properties effectively. In Miami, the cost of professional real estate photos varies based on several key factors, but understanding the typical pricing range can help sellers, agents, and property owners budget accordingly. On average, Miami-based real estate photography services tend to fall within a specific price spectrum, reflecting the quality, package options, and service levels provided by different agencies.

Generally, the price for professional real estate photographs in Miami can range from approximately $100 to $500 per property. Basic packages, often covering a few well-composed images, tend to be towards the lower end of this spectrum. Conversely, comprehensive service packages—including high-resolution images, twilight shots, virtual tours, and drone photography—may push costs toward the higher end. The variation in pricing also reflects the complexity of the property, the location within Miami, and the photographer's expertise.

Overview of Real Estate Photography Pricing

The cost of real estate photos in Miami varies widely depending on multiple factors such as the size of the property, the complexity of the shoot, and the experience of the photographer. Property owners and real estate agents must consider these elements to allocate an appropriate budget for their visual marketing needs. On average, basic photography sessions for smaller homes or apartments tend to start around $150 to $250, covering a handful of well-composed images that highlight key features. Larger properties, luxury homes, or commercial spaces typically command higher rates, often ranging from $300 to $600 or more per shoot. Moreover, the scope of the project—whether it includes drone photography, virtual staging, or 3D walkthroughs—significantly influences the overall expense. Investment in quality imagery directly correlates with increased property visibility and quicker sales, making it vital to balance costs with desired outcomes.

Standard Service Packages and Pricing Models

Most Miami-based real estate photography providers offer tiered packages designed to cater to different budget levels and marketing needs. These packages typically include a set number of high-resolution images, basic editing, and scheduling convenience. Common models include:

  1. Basic Package: Focuses on a handful of well-composed images, usually 10-15, suitable for small to medium properties. Pricing ranges from $150 to $250.
  2. Premium Package: Includes a larger selection of images, professional editing, and sometimes twilight or virtual tour options. Costs can go from $300 to $600.
  3. Custom Packages: Tailored solutions addressing specific client needs, such as drone footage, virtual staging, or 360-degree tours, with prices varying accordingly.

Additional Costs and Upsells

Beyond standard packages, several optional add-ons can enhance marketing impact but come with extra charges:

  • Drone Photography: Adding aerial shots can range from $100 to $300 depending on the number of images and complexity of shots.
  • Virtual Staging: Digitally furnishing or decorating empty spaces often costs between $50 and $150 per image.
  • 3D Virtual Tours: Full walkthrough experiences, highly engaging for remote buyers, typically start at $200 and can go significantly higher based on scope.
  • Expedited Delivery: Rushing the editing and delivery process may incur a 25-50% surcharge.

Additional Costs and Optional Upgrades

While standard packages cover the fundamentals of real estate photography, several optional enhancements can elevate property marketing efforts. These add-ons, though increasing the overall expense, often yield higher engagement and faster sales. Drone photography is a popular extra for capturing impressive aerial views, especially for expansive or waterfront properties. Costs for drone shots typically range from $100 to $300, depending on the number of images and complexity of shots required. Virtual staging offers a cost-effective alternative to physical staging, transforming empty or sparsely furnished spaces into inviting environments digitally. Prices per image generally fall between $50 and $150, making it a flexible option for highlighting different rooms or styles. Full 3D virtual tours provide immersive walkthrough experiences that attract remote buyers. Starting at approximately $200, these tours can be customized with various features, incorporating multiple scenes and interactive elements. Expedited editing and delivery are available for clients requiring quick turnaround. Fees for these services can range from 25% to 50% of the standard price, depending on urgency. Investing in these upgrades can substantially improve a property's marketability by attracting more interest, but it is essential to balance costs with expected marketing gains to optimize return on investment.
